@Oldstoner when I transplanted my first time from solo cup I used just the Azos , a teaspoon measured and yes just sprinkle it in the hole I was transplanting the plant into and watered it real good after to activate it in soil . Than my second transplant , I mixed the 2 together in a ziplock bagged labeled Azos & Mykos and again sprinkled one teaspoon in a hand full of dirt on the very bottom of the next pot , than added a lil more soil and sprinkled the second teaspoon covering the top of the soil to it being obvious it was sprinkled , put plant in and watered . Last transplant I put bottom layer soil sprinkled a teaspoon and mixed in with my hands throughly , added ah lil more soil and sprinkled and mixed in cause I had the Azos & Mykos working from the previous transplant , so I mixed it in really good in the very bottom layer , than added the second layer and mixed in and transplanted plant . I read where it said one part Azos ,Mykos , one part water which confused the hell out me , so I choose the sprinkling in option and each transplant I had major roots growing with thousands of tiny lil white hairs streaming out the main roots lil fuzz , but it was crazy on how explosive the root system had become using the two together . I hope this helps , but on the link to xtremegardening.com they say it’s another product that’s brewed in a tea that goes with the Azos and Mykos but I didn’t know if I could use it in sequence with brewing the tea , so I just did the two by sprinkling and letting the watering after activate it in the soil . Since this is a thread for beginners I would say it’s not so much the nutes you use but getting the proper pH & ppm’s at the right time in a grow. What I like about your thread here is your going over the ppm’s and at what stage your doing it at. Most beginners fail from over feeding . They think the more nutes the bigger the plant will be an the faster it will grow. :cactus:

It is a all organic line that relies on a strong microbial level to be successful. Even thier sugar booster is pre digested so the sugar molecules are small enough for the microbes and plant to use immediately instead of smothering the root system and microbes in black strap molasses.
